What is Hard Water?


Tough water is characterized by its mineral web content, especially cal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the water system as it percolates via limestone and chalk down payments underground. When tough water is warmed or left to stand, it often tends to create range, a crusty build-up that abides by surfaces and can trigger a range of problems in plumbing systems.

Effect on Water lines


Hard water influences pipes in a number of detrimental methods, largely with range buildup, minimized water flow, and increased rust.

Range Buildup


One of one of the most usual concerns triggered by tough water is scale buildup inside pipes and fixtures. As water moves with the plumbing system, minerals speed up out and adhere to the pipeline wall surfaces. Gradually, this buildup can narrow pipe openings, resulting in decreased water circulation and increased pressure on the system.

Reduced Water Circulation


Mineral deposits from hard water can progressively reduce the diameter of pipelines, limiting water flow to taps, showers, and home appliances. This minimized circulation not only impacts water stress yet also boosts power intake as devices like hot water heater must work harder to deliver the same quantity of warm water.

Deterioration


While tough water minerals themselves do not trigger rust, they can intensify existing corrosion issues in pipelines. Scale accumulation can trap water against steel surfaces, increasing the deterioration process and possibly causing leaks or pipe failing over time.

Device Damages


Beyond pipes, difficult water can also harm home devices linked to the water supply. Home appliances such as hot water heater, dishwashers, and cleaning devices are specifically vulnerable to scale build-up. This can decrease their efficiency, boost upkeep costs, and shorten their life expectancy.

Examining and Treatment


Checking for hard water and executing ideal therapy actions is essential to alleviating its results on pipes and home appliances.

Water Softeners


Water conditioners are one of the most usual option for dealing with hard water. They work by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, effectively minimizing the hardness of the water.

Other Treatment Alternatives


In addition to water conditioners, various other therapy options include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each approach has its benefits and viability depending on the seriousness of the hard water issue and family requirements.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
